<Product Description> This model of diesel engine features a VE-type high-pressure fuel pump assembly (standard part numbers: 0460424165 / 0 460 424 165; common cross-reference and OE interchangeable parts include 0460424141, 0460424413, 0986440538, 504063424, 500384402, etc., primarily compatible with 2.8L inline four-cylinder diesel power platforms, widely used in light trucks, intercity commercial MPVs, pickup trucks, and short-haul logistics vans, etc.) meticulously crafted. As a key core unit in the entire fuel supply system for establishing fuel pressure and regulating fuel quantity, it bears the crucial responsibility of rapidly boosting low-pressure diesel fuel and stably delivering it to each cylinder, ensuring the engine continuously receives a stable supply of high-pressure fuel.

| Parameter Name | Parameter Value |
|---|---|
| Product Name | Commercial Diesel Engine VE Distributor High-Pressure Injection Pump |
| Standard OE Part Number | 0460424165 |
| Interchangeable Part Number | 0 460 424 165 / 0460424141 / 0460424413 / 0986440538 / 504063424 / 500384402 |
| Applicable Engine Platform | 2.8L Series Inline Four-Cylinder Diesel Engine |
| Fuel Supply System | VE Distributor High-Pressure Injection and Fuel Supply System |
| Pump Body Material | High-strength, High-Density Forged Alloy Steel |
| Internal Plunger Material | Aerospace-Grade Quenched Bearing Steel / Wear-Resistant Hardened Coating |
| Maximum Working Pressure | Steady-State High-Pressure Distributor Output |
| Operating Temperature Range | -40°C to +120°C |
| Internal Sealing Components | Original Equipment Manufacturer (OEM) High Temperature and High Pressure Resistant Special Fluororubber (FKM O-Rings) |
| Unit Net Weight | Approx. 6.15 kg / unit |
| Factory Testing Standards | 100% Automated Bench Test Under All Operating Conditions for Pressure and Sealing |

Q: Can I install the product directly after receiving it? Is additional calibration required?
A: Each high-pressure fuel pump has undergone full-condition pressure and flow calibration before leaving the factory. Provided the fuel lines are clean, it can be directly put into use after a professional technician installs it according to the standard connector torque and removes air from the fuel system.
